Transaction c8a62577fdf66ccbd123a342d81d649453762ae90aedcdce95b8388fb951b91a

2 Input
2 Outputs
  • c8a62577fdf66ccbd123a342d81d649453762ae90aedcdce95b8388fb951b91a:0
  • value  159757963
    address  3CQuasFfeEzz38WjH384SrupExYrgoXRug
  • c8a62577fdf66ccbd123a342d81d649453762ae90aedcdce95b8388fb951b91a:1
  • value  998884
    address  1MwynvGMZnabdyBN6WcFUi4NeaCtRWLeG1